About Bossangoa
Situated in Central African Republic's Ouham region, Bossangoa is a mid-sized city that forms an important part of the local area. The city's population stands at approximately 55,353, reflecting its role as an important local centre.
The city's coordinates — 6.49°N, 17.46°E — place it in the Northern Eastern Hemisphere. All local activities follow the Africa/Bangui timezone. The city's location within the temperate zone affords it a climate broadly suited to both agriculture and urban life.
